  6. Poodles

    How many run without EGR?

    Last I knew it didn't have timing control... It's aggressive timing coupled with less fuel when the ECU is expecting the EGR to be open. As most piggybacks trim fuel using the AFM signal, timing can't be controlled independantly and can cause issues. Someone will probably argue with me...

  8. Poodles

    How many run without EGR?

    If one person can tell me a good enough reason to ditch EGR on a car without a standalone, I'd like to here it... And I'll restate this, a piggyback isn't enough control as it's fuel AND timing that are the issue. Can you get away with it? Sure, is it a good idea? Not really...
